Abstract
As a part of the development of 35Ah individual-pressure-vessel-type N
i-H-2 cells for space use, the inorganic separators of matted zirconia
mixed with asbestos fibers were fabricated and evaluated. To improve
both the durability against the cell stack assembling and the retainab
ility of KOH electrolyte during a large number of charge/discharge cyc
lings of deep depth of discharge, the mat of 80 wt% zirconia fibers an
d 20 wt% asbestos fibers with a small amount (about 4 wt%) of butyl la
tex binder is obtained to be a most suitable separator for the Ni-H-2
cells.
